[09:00] America Last (25 minutes)

Joe Biden green-lighted the completion of the Nordstream 2 oil pipeline between Russia and Germany yesterday by lifting sanctions on the Russian company constructing the pipeline. Most of Europe seems to be in agreement that the pipeline is not good for Europe; that was the Biden administration’s stance just a few days ago too. Considering Biden’s determined effort to stop using oil in America—stopping construction of the Keystone pipeline his first day in office—you have to wonder why he’s permitting America’s adversaries to build a pipeline.
